An aerial or elevated view depicts a segment of Chapultepec Park in Mexico City, Mexico, under overcast or subdued lighting conditions. In the midground, the Monument to the Boy Heroes (Monumento a los Niños Héroes) is visible, consisting of six tall, white cylindrical pillars arranged in a semi-circular arc. Each pillar features a dark, stylized, flame-like element near its apex. A central, lighter-colored stone statue depicting figures stands within the arc of the pillars on a paved plaza. The monument is surrounded by a dense canopy of trees. Further in the background, atop a heavily forested hill, sits Chapultepec Castle. This multi-story stone structure displays historical architectural elements, including arches, balustrades, and a central tower, with an apparent modern addition featuring a large, curved, light-colored roof. The entire scene is enveloped by a vast expanse of dark green and brown foliage, indicating a dense wooded area. No discernible individuals or specific actions are visible within the frame.
